Kraft made news the other day with this announcement: Beginning next year, its macaroni and cheese will no longer contain artificial preservatives or colors. That’s nice. One of the favorite foods of American kids will more closely resemble something that actually comes from the earth, instead of something scientists concocted in a lab. Maybe Kraft […]
